Abstract
We will develop broadband adaptive pulse shaping technology that is optimized specifically for IR countermeasure applications. The effort will enable a new class of precisely controlled nonlinear interactions including strong light–matter interactions developed to disrupt optical control systems applicable to both the MWIR and LWIR spectral ranges. The project will culminate in a prototype design with specific considerations for long range operation to eliminate threats at > 1 km distances.
